AI in Pool Management

Introduction

The integration of artificial intelligence (AI) in pool management is revolutionizing how swimming pools are maintained and optimized. By leveraging advanced algorithms and real-time data, AI systems are enhancing water quality, reducing maintenance costs, and improving overall user experience. As pool owners and operators seek more efficient and sustainable solutions, AI offers promising tools to ensure pools are safe, clean, and enjoyable. From monitoring chemical levels to predicting maintenance needs, AI is becoming an indispensable asset in modern pool management.

The Benefits of AI in Pool Care

  • AI is transforming pool care by automating tasks that were traditionally manual and time-consuming. One of the primary benefits is the ability to maintain optimal water quality through continuous monitoring and adjustment of chemical levels. AI systems can detect fluctuations in pH, chlorine, and other critical parameters, allowing for precise chemical dosing, which not only ensures safety but also extends the life of pool equipment. Additionally, AI-powered predictive maintenance can alert pool managers about potential issues before they become costly repairs, thus reducing downtime and maintenance expenses. Furthermore, AI contributes to energy efficiency by optimizing the operation of pool pumps and heaters based on usage patterns and weather conditions.

AI for Water Quality Management

AI systems in pool management excel at maintaining water quality. These intelligent systems continuously analyze data from water sensors, automatically adjusting chemical dosages to maintain ideal conditions. This capability is particularly valuable as it minimizes human error and ensures that chemical levels remain within safe and legal limits, as recommended by organizations like the CDC. The precise control offered by AI not only safeguards swimmers but also helps protect the environment by reducing the risk of chemical overuse. Moreover, AI-driven water quality management systems can provide real-time alerts and reports, enabling pool operators to make informed decisions quickly.

Energy Efficiency and Cost Reduction

AI's role in energy efficiency is another crucial aspect of modern pool management. By analyzing data on pool usage and local weather forecasts, AI can effectively manage the operation of pool equipment. For instance, AI can determine the optimal times to run pool pumps and heaters, reducing energy consumption without compromising pool conditions. This intelligent scheduling can lead to significant cost savings for pool owners by lowering energy bills. Additionally, AI systems can identify inefficiencies in existing equipment and suggest upgrades or adjustments, ensuring the pool operates at peak efficiency.
